Chitosan Origin, Composition, and Modern Supplementation
Chitosan’s journey from sea to supplement shelf is a fascinating story of nature, chemistry, and innovation. This fiber-rich substance is extracted from chitin, a major structural component found in the exoskeletons of crustaceans such as shrimp, crab, and lobster. Through a process called deacetylation, chitin is converted to chitosan, resulting in a versatile, bioactive compound used in health, food, agriculture, and medicine.
How is Chitosan Made?
- Source: Primarily obtained from discarded shells of shrimp and crabs, turning a waste product into a valuable resource.
- Process: Chitin is isolated, then chemically treated (usually with alkali) to remove acetyl groups, transforming it into chitosan. This gives chitosan its unique solubility in acidic environments and its strong fat-binding properties.
Physical and Chemical Characteristics
- Soluble fiber: Unlike insoluble fibers, chitosan dissolves in acidic fluids, forming a viscous gel that interacts with dietary fat.
- Cationic polymer: Its positive electrical charge helps it bind negatively charged substances—most notably, fat molecules and bile acids—in the digestive tract.
- Biodegradable and biocompatible: Chitosan is nontoxic and safely broken down by the body, with no risk of systemic accumulation.
Traditional and Modern Uses
- Food supplement: Used worldwide as a natural fat blocker and cholesterol-lowering agent. Available in capsules, tablets, powders, and functional food blends.
- Medical applications: Chitosan is employed in wound dressings for its antimicrobial, hemostatic (blood-stopping), and healing-promoting properties.
- Agriculture and water purification: Utilized for its binding and filtration abilities.
How Does Chitosan Differ from Other Fibers?
- Chitosan is unique among dietary fibers for its affinity to fat. While most plant fibers primarily aid bowel regularity, chitosan’s fat-binding action is the foundation for its weight and cholesterol management uses.
- It has mild prebiotic effects, supporting gut bacteria but less potently than inulin, FOS, or other classic prebiotic fibers.

How Chitosan Works: Biological Mechanisms and Health Effects
To understand chitosan’s value as a supplement, it’s essential to explore how this marine fiber interacts with the human body at a molecular and physiological level. Chitosan’s structure and positive charge allow it to bind dietary fats, bile acids, and certain toxins in the digestive tract, leading to multiple downstream effects.
1. Fat Binding and Reduced Fat Absorption
- When consumed before or with a meal, chitosan acts like a “magnet” for dietary fat. It forms a gel matrix in the acidic environment of the stomach, trapping triglycerides and fatty acids.
- The chitosan-fat complex is too large to be absorbed and is instead excreted in the stool, reducing the number of calories absorbed from fat.
- This mechanism underpins chitosan’s role as a weight management supplement and “fat blocker.”
2. Cholesterol and Lipid Modulation
- Chitosan binds not only dietary fat, but also bile acids (which carry cholesterol). This encourages the body to use more cholesterol to produce new bile acids, helping lower total and LDL (“bad”) cholesterol.
- Several clinical studies and meta-analyses support a modest reduction in LDL cholesterol and a mild increase in HDL cholesterol with consistent chitosan use.
3. Prebiotic and Gut Health Benefits
- As a soluble fiber, chitosan is partially fermented by gut bacteria, generating short-chain fatty acids (SCFAs) that nurture colon cells and may support healthy digestion.
- Chitosan may help regulate bowel movements, promote regularity, and support a balanced gut microbiome.
4. Detoxification and Toxin Binding
- Chitosan’s binding properties extend beyond fat. It can bind heavy metals (like lead, cadmium, mercury), certain environmental toxins, and even some pathogens, aiding their elimination from the gastrointestinal tract.
- These detox effects are more pronounced in animal studies but are of growing interest for human health.
5. Immune and Wound Healing Actions
- Topically, chitosan is used in medical dressings to stop bleeding, promote wound healing, and inhibit bacterial growth.
- Some emerging research suggests oral chitosan may modestly support immune function, though more evidence is needed.
Metabolism and Safety
- Chitosan is not digested or absorbed into the bloodstream in significant amounts. It is considered biologically inert systemically and is excreted in the stool along with the substances it binds.
- Its mild action means benefits accrue over weeks to months of regular use, rather than immediate effects.

Why Chitosan Is Not a Miracle Pill
- Chitosan’s weight loss and cholesterol benefits are modest and work best alongside a healthy diet and lifestyle.
- Its fat-blocking effect may lead to decreased absorption of fat-soluble vitamins (A, D, E, K), so long-term users should ensure adequate nutrition.

Evidence-Based Benefits and Practical Uses of Chitosan
Chitosan’s reputation as a functional supplement is based on a growing body of clinical and real-world evidence. While not a miracle cure, it offers multiple health benefits for weight management, cholesterol support, digestive regularity, and more. Let’s review the strongest evidence and practical applications.
1. Weight Management and Fat Blocking
- Chitosan is best known for its ability to reduce dietary fat absorption, supporting gradual weight loss or weight maintenance when combined with a balanced, reduced-calorie diet.
- Clinical trials and meta-analyses show modest weight loss (often 1–3 kg over several months) compared to placebo, especially when paired with healthy eating and regular exercise.
- Its appeal lies in being stimulant-free, non-addictive, and gentle—without the jittery side effects of many weight loss pills.
2. Cholesterol and Cardiovascular Health
- Consistent chitosan supplementation is associated with lower total cholesterol and LDL cholesterol, and a modest rise in HDL cholesterol.
- The effect is due to binding bile acids and fats, increasing their excretion, and prompting the body to draw on its cholesterol stores.
- This can be especially useful for adults with borderline or mildly elevated cholesterol who wish to avoid or delay statin medications.
3. Digestive Health and Prebiotic Activity
- As a soluble fiber, chitosan helps maintain regular bowel movements and supports a healthy gut environment.
- It may reduce symptoms of mild constipation, bloating, or digestive sluggishness—though not as powerfully as some other fibers.
- Some evidence suggests chitosan can inhibit the growth of harmful bacteria while nurturing beneficial gut flora.
4. Detoxification and Heavy Metal Binding
- Animal studies and early human trials show chitosan can help the body excrete heavy metals and certain environmental toxins.
- This may be valuable for those with known exposure to pollutants or who seek gentle, ongoing detoxification support.
5. Wound Care and Skin Health
- Medically, chitosan is used in wound dressings and topical gels for its antimicrobial, anti-inflammatory, and healing-promoting actions.
- It forms a protective barrier, stops minor bleeding, and accelerates tissue repair in cuts, burns, and ulcers.

Chitosan Safety, Tolerability, Potential Side Effects, and Interactions
Chitosan is generally recognized as a safe and well-tolerated supplement for most healthy adults. However, its unique origins and mode of action mean there are specific considerations and precautions for users. Understanding these helps you maximize benefits while minimizing risk.
General Safety Overview
- Natural and non-stimulant: Chitosan is not a stimulant and does not act on the nervous system, making it suitable for those sensitive to caffeine or other energizing compounds.
- Non-systemic absorption: Because chitosan is not digested or absorbed into the bloodstream in meaningful amounts, it exerts its effects locally within the digestive tract.
Potential Side Effects
Most people experience no significant side effects when using chitosan as directed. However, some users may notice:
- Digestive discomfort: Mild bloating, gas, or constipation can occur, especially when first starting chitosan or when used in higher doses.
- Loose stools or mild diarrhea: Occasionally, the fiber and fat-binding effects may result in softer stools.
- Reduced absorption of fat-soluble nutrients: Chitosan can decrease the absorption of vitamins A, D, E, and K, as well as essential fatty acids. Long-term, high-dose use should be paired with adequate nutrient intake and, if necessary, multivitamin supplementation.
- Nausea or indigestion: Rare and usually mild, more likely if chitosan is taken on an empty stomach.
Who Should Avoid Chitosan?
- People with shellfish allergies: As chitosan is derived from shellfish exoskeletons, it is unsafe for those with shellfish allergy. Vegetarian or fungal-sourced chitosan is rarely available and not widely used.
- Pregnant or breastfeeding women: There is insufficient research on chitosan’s safety during pregnancy or lactation. Consult a healthcare professional before use.
- Children: Safety in children has not been well-established; not recommended unless prescribed.
- Those with malabsorption disorders or on fat-restricted diets: Use caution, as chitosan may further limit the absorption of essential fats and fat-soluble nutrients.
Potential Drug and Nutrient Interactions
Chitosan’s fat-binding mechanism may interact with certain medications and supplements:
- Fat-soluble medications: Drugs that require fat for absorption (such as some forms of vitamin D, A, E, K, or oral contraceptives) should be taken at least 2–4 hours apart from chitosan to avoid interference.
- Blood thinners: As vitamin K absorption may be reduced, those on warfarin or similar anticoagulants should have their levels monitored.
- Other supplements: Fatty acid supplements, fish oil, and some herbal extracts may also be less effective if taken together with chitosan.

Chitosan Dosage, Usage, Timing, and Best Practices
To achieve optimal benefits from chitosan supplementation—whether for weight management, cholesterol, or gut health—it’s important to use the right dose, at the right times, and in ways that fit your goals and lifestyle.
Standard Dosage Guidelines
- Weight management: Most studies use 1,000–3,000 mg per day (usually divided into two or three doses before meals).
- Cholesterol support: Similar to weight loss regimens, 1–3 grams daily, taken before main meals.
- Digestive health: Lower doses (500–1,000 mg daily) may suffice for gut regularity or prebiotic effects.
Timing and Administration
- With meals: Chitosan should be taken immediately before or with meals that contain fat, as its fat-binding effect occurs in the digestive tract. Taking it with low-fat or fat-free meals provides little benefit.
- Divided doses: Splitting the total daily dose among main meals maximizes fat-blocking and cholesterol-lowering effects.
- Hydration: Drink a full glass of water with each dose to help the fiber expand and do its job.

Chitosan FAQ: Your Top Questions Answered
Does chitosan really work for weight loss?
Chitosan can help support modest weight loss by binding some dietary fat and reducing calorie absorption, especially when used with a calorie-controlled diet. Results are usually gradual and best for those seeking a gentle, non-stimulant approach.
Is chitosan safe to take every day?
Yes, chitosan is generally safe for most healthy adults at recommended doses. Long-term use should include monitoring of fat-soluble vitamin status and occasional breaks to maintain nutrient balance.
Can people with shellfish allergies use chitosan?
No. Traditional chitosan is derived from shellfish and is not safe for those with shellfish allergies. Vegetarian/fungal chitosan exists but is rare; always check the source before using.
Does chitosan interact with medications?
Chitosan may reduce absorption of fat-soluble medications and vitamins. Take these drugs or supplements at least 2–4 hours apart from chitosan to avoid interference.
How much chitosan should I take for cholesterol or weight control?
Most adults take 1–3 grams per day, divided before meals. The ideal dose varies with individual goals and digestive tolerance. Always follow product directions.
What are common side effects of chitosan?
Some users may experience mild digestive discomfort, bloating, or constipation, particularly at higher doses. Allergic reactions are rare but possible for those with shellfish allergies.
Is chitosan suitable for vegans or vegetarians?
Most chitosan is not vegan, as it comes from shellfish. Vegan alternatives from fungal sources exist but are uncommon. Read product labels carefully to verify sourcing.
